Black Velvet gooseberry bush produces very dark fruits with an unusual flavour, including exotic notes. It is an original variety for a traditional fruit.
At full maturity, Black Velvet reaches a good sugar level. The berries can be tasted before mid-July, but the best harvest is in the second half of July, when the fruit is quite soft and deeply coloured.
This variety has very good overall disease resistance. Its thorns also help provide some protection against browsing animals.
Black Velvet is self-fertile, so a single plant is enough to produce fruit.
